WKNO’s Interview Series “A Conversation With . . .” Features
Church Health Center Executive Director Dr. Scott Morris
WKNO-TV will premiere A Conversation with Scott Morris at 6:30 p.m. on Wednesday, April 27 on WKNO/Channel 10. It will repeat at 11 p.m. on WKNO2, available over the air on Channel 10.2 and on Comcast Digital Cable Channel 910.
In this interview, Dr Morris discusses his new book Health Care You Can Live With: Discover Wholeness in Body and Spirit. In the book Morris talks about how one’s physical health is affected by spiritual well being. In the half-hour discussion, Dr Morris also talks about how to take charge of one’s own wellness.
Dr. Scott Morris, a family practice physician and ordained United Methodist minister, founded the Church Health Center in 1987 to provide quality, affordable healthcare for working, uninsured people and their families. Thanks to a broad base of financial support from the faith community, and the volunteer help of doctors, nurses, dentists and others, the Church Health Center Clinic has grown to become the largest faith-based clinic of its type in the country.
